
Khyati Sehgal
Delivery Lead
3 Pillar Global
location_on India
Member since 9 years
Khyati Sehgal
Specialises In
Khyati Sehgal is an Automation and Functional Tester at 3 Pillar with more than 11 years of IT experience, gaining exposure through various aspects of IT in Quality Assurance roles. Her niche is system integration testing with focus multi-tiered system environments involving client/server, web application, and standalone software applications.
In her current role, She is responsible for defining and implementing tools, processes, and methodologies to support the QA (Functional, Regression, Infrastructure, Test Automation, Web), Release Management, and deployment Management teams.
She has been pretty active in terms of learning and contributing to the testing society by speaking at conferences, writing articles, blogging and being directly involved in various testing-related activities. Khyati is always looking to gain inspiration from fellow testers throughout the software testing community.
-
keyboard_arrow_down
Setup Grid Infra with AWS Nodes & Autoscaling of AWS Nodes
Vishal SrivastavaSenior QA Lead3PILLAR GLOBALKhyati SehgalDelivery Lead3 Pillar Globalschedule 3 years ago
Sold Out!45 Mins
Demonstration
Intermediate
When it comes to creating a project we always search for ideas that are open-source, easily scalable, ready to use.
We as humans always have a tendency to grow and expand and when it comes to customizable infrastructure it's a big Yes.
In this talk, we will be focussing on how we can save the cost of actual servers with easily scalable and manageable open-source software using an open-source tool - selenium grid. How we set up the nodes and hub altogether to make cross-browser, multi-platform execution takes place.
-
keyboard_arrow_down
Expanding the aura of automation, when it comes to mobile.
Khyati SehgalDelivery Lead3 Pillar GlobalShubhechchha RaiAutomation Quality Analyst3 pillar globalschedule 3 years ago
Sold Out!45 Mins
Demonstration
Intermediate
This talk will answer the questions "Will you be able to run your automation scripts without connecting the USB cable to your device in a limited range?"
If we have to ask ourselves where is the mobile and when is it required? So the answer would be its 'Everywhere'!!
It's next to possible to imagine a day without looking at mobile or using apps for that matter- Google, Facebook, Whatsapp, etc.
When it comes to using it so testing comes hand-in-hand with it. As we develop applications over a mobile device, be it any platform ios, Andriod and windows we shall also think about usability and end-to-end testing.
In this talk, we will discuss how Appium worked as a bridge between devices and controllers.
-
keyboard_arrow_down
Applying software craftsmanship to the evolving world of automation.
Khyati SehgalDelivery Lead3 Pillar GlobalShubhechchha RaiAutomation Quality Analyst3 pillar globalschedule 3 years ago
Sold Out!45 Mins
Demonstration
Beginner
Software Craftsmanship is a practice of continuous development and helping others learn the craft. As the world is evolving towards the era of scripting language, we will be sharing our experience of how we have grown as a team of all QA with programming language background to the niche typescript world contributor.
During this talk, we will be focussing on the shift of existing selenium to the actual implementation of Protractor test API. How and when to use a protractor? When to pick protractor as an automation tool for building a framework.By the end of the session, one will be able to understand how can we start working on end to end tests for any JavaScript and TypeScript based application using Protractor, Cucumber framework, and Page Object Model design pattern.
We will also talk about configuration files, cucumber, typescript, promise handling in protractor.
-
keyboard_arrow_down
Spice up your test automation with Test Spicer
Jaya GuptaSr. Test ConsultantXebia IT Architects Pvt. Ltd.Khyati SehgalDelivery Lead3 Pillar Globalschedule 8 years ago
Sold Out!20 Mins
Lightning Talk
Beginner
In manual testing, we play with our application by running the same tests with different input data. This helps testers to increase test coverage and uncover unexpected bugs. This is not true for automation, where we usually hard code the data we wanted to test into our test function. This reduces the efficiency and effectiveness of our automation scripts which keep executing a scenario again and again with the same set of data. As a result, they rarely find bugs after few executions and bugs that are not in the script execution path or data that we are using in the automation. However, if we add randomly generated data, just like manual testing, we increase our chances of finding new bugs or interesting information with every execution. Test Spicer helps to add this spice to our automation.
In this session, we will discover how Test Spicer can be used for common tasks like data generation and help allow teams to find gaps in manual testing.
TestSpicer helps to provide test ideas to make sure that apparent things related to quality are never missed.
-
keyboard_arrow_down
Design patterns in web testing automation with Webdriver
Khyati SehgalDelivery Lead3 Pillar GlobalJaya GuptaSr. Test ConsultantXebia IT Architects Pvt. Ltd.Khyati SehgalDelivery Lead3 Pillar Globalschedule 8 years ago
Sold Out!60 Mins
Demonstration
Intermediate
In Agile teams, as developers are able to deliver new features even faster, Testers also need to find a way to implement test scripts quicker. Design Patterns can help with that, as they provide a reusable solution to commonly occuring problems. In this session, we would demonstrate the advantages of using patterns and how we can apply Page object model and Factory patterns to speed-up test script creation.
-
No more submissions exist.
-
No more submissions exist.